Tow Command for 2005 F250

Hello... I have an 2005 F 250 Standard Cab and it came without the tow command system and the built in brake controller. I took the plastic pocket out that came in place of the brake controller and upfitter switches. I noticed that there are two wiring harnesses clipped to the back of the pocket.

Can I buy the factory brake controller and hook it up to one of those wiring harnesses? If not, what is the process to upfit a factory brake controller to a truck that didn't come with one from the factory? The upfitter switches would be nice as well. .... Thanks!

chris

the upfitter and ITBC can both be added in. The switches are easy and fairly inexpensive... a search here will turn up the two part numbers...

Adding in the ITBC is a little more complicated.

You can get all the parts and DIY but then you need a Dealer to reflash the computer to make them all talk.

The deal is that your stock truck needs a new brake master cylinder that has a second sensor port (truck is already wired). Then you need the Ford Integrated Trailer Brake Controller itself. Once you have it all hooked up it will work but to get it tied into the master information center the computer needs to be told the stuff is there.

There are threads on this down in the tow haul forums and same over at the diesel site. Lots of good info... I got mine truck with it from the factory so I don't need to keep the numbers.
